| Subject:
Re: Travel to europe in winter
From: guzzi-ga on 12 Dec 2004 19:04 PST |
Croatia is cheap, though the ?customer service? ethos is perhaps slightly ?undeveloped?. Slovenia is good, skiing and things. France, Spain, Italy, Portugal, unless you like urban life, the non-touristy places are a joy at any time. South of Spain is usually quite mild with skiing in *The* Sierra Nevada. Greece and the islands are best off-season too. Scotland is drich, but it?s the only place for Hogmanay. Best |

There are some good places to travel in winter in Italy (where I live). Depends on your interests: Art/Culture: Rome (http://www.comune.roma.it/), Florence (http://www.firenze.net) and Venice http://www.comune.venezia.it), Verona (http://www.gardayou.com/ are rather nice. Winter Sport: You have Dolomites in which you can sky, or do some winter sports and have a lot of SPAs. (http://www.dolomiti.com) Water sports: If you windsurf, kitesurf all year round in Lake Garda (http://www.gardayou.com/), you'll find hotels and equipment. (http://www.gardayou.com/accoactiv/windsurf.htm). Golf: Lots of beatiful golf courses around for all year round.(http://www.gardayou.com/accoactiv/golf.htm). Enogastronomical tours: Valpolicella: (http://www.gardayou.com/accoarea/valpolicella.htm) Hope this helped! |
